Silicosis – causes and risk controls

Respirable crystalline silica (RCS) is found in stone, rocks, sands and clays. Exposure to RCS over a long period can cause fibrosis (hardening or scarring) of the lung tissue with a consequent loss of lung function.

Chronic obstructive pulmonary disease (COPD)

Exposure to RCS may also cause chronic obstructive pulmonary disease (COPD). The symptoms are chronic cough, sputum production and breathlessness. The condition is slow to develop and is rarely seen in people under 40. It can be very disabling and is a leading cause of death. Severe unremitting asthma is classed as a COPD.

Exposure to RCS

Occupations with exposure to RCS include:

  • quarrying
  • slate works
  • foundries
  • potteries
  • stonemasonry
  • construction (when cutting or breaking stone, concrete or brick)
  • industries using silica flour to manufacture goods

RCS particles are produced during many work tasks, including sandblasting, mining, rock drilling, quarrying, brick cutting, glass manufacturing, tunnelling, foundry work, stoneworking, ceramic manufacturing and construction activities.

Controlling the risks of RCS

In Britain, RCS exposure has a workplace exposure limit (WEL), which contains exposure below a set limit, preventing excessive exposure. The WEL for RCS is 0.1 mg/m3 expressed as an 8-hour time-weighted average (TWA). Exposure to RCS is also subject to the Control of Substances Hazardous to Health Regulations 2002 (COSHH).

Health surveillance must be provided to workers who are regularly exposed to RCS dust and there is a reasonable likelihood that silicosis may develop.

You should consider health surveillance for silicosis for workers who are involved in high-risk occupations, including construction, foundry work, brick and tile work, ceramics, slate, manufacturing, quarries and stonework.

Artificial stone silicosis: a UK case series

Abstract

Silicosis due to artificial stone (AS) has emerged over the last decade as an increasing global issue. We report the first eight UK cases. All were men; median age was 34 years (range 27–56) and median stone dust exposure was 12.5 years (range 4–40) but in 4 cases was 4–8 years. One is deceased; two were referred for lung transplant assessment. All cases were dry cutting and polishing AS worktops with inadequate safety measures. Clinical features of silicosis can closely mimic sarcoidosis. UK cases are likely to increase, with urgent action needed to identify cases and enforce regulations.
